Comment sauvegarder certains champs de fomulaire?

tryan

WRInaute passionné
Bonjour,
Comment sauvegarde ton certains champs de formulaire lors d'un retour en arrière ?
Pour un simple champ text je procède de cette façon:
Code:
<input name="teste" size="20" value="<?php
if (!empty($_POST["teste"])) {
echo htmlspecialchars($_POST["teste"],ENT_QUOTES);
}
?>" type="text">
Comment fait on pour les listes déroulantes, les boutons radio et les checkboxs svp ?
Merci
 

e-kiwi

WRInaute accro
de manière semblable
<option value='mavaleur' <? if ($_POST['monselect']=='mavaleur') echo " selected='selected'";?>>mon libelle</option>

reagarde ce que ca doit donner en html, et tu le fais en php. ou bloques-tu ?

pour un checkbox, regarde comment tu définis une valeur par défaut, et tu le reproduis en php
 

tryan

WRInaute passionné
Merci e-kiwi,
En faite, je ne savais pas quelle syntaxe ou code utilisé pour garder en mémoire les listes déroulantes, les boutons radio et les checkboxs après un retour en arrière.
Partant de ton code, c'est maintenant résolut :D
Je t'en remercie.
 

tryan

WRInaute passionné
J'utilise les sessions pour passer les infos de pages en pages mais je ne sais pas ci celles ci peuvent de façon simple garder en mémoire les infos lors d'un retour en arrière :?:
 

Discussions similaires

Haut